January

January in this region is frosty. Temperatures average in the high 20s F (single digits below 0 C) during the day. It snows a bit less than half of the time.

What to do in Markham, Ontario, Canada

Markham is a vibrant city located in the Greater Toronto Area (GTA) of Ontario, Canada. Boasting diverse cultures, exquisite gastronomy, thriving business district, and a bustling community, Markham is the perfect destination for tourists seeking unforgettable experiences. Whether you are a history enthusiast, a foodie, or an adventure seeker, Markham has got you covered. Here are the top tourist attractions in Markham, Ontario, Canada.

1. Unionville Main Street

Unionville Main Street is the perfect destination for visitors seeking a charming small-town atmosphere. With historic buildings dating back to the 1800s, Unionville boasts an exceptional blend of the past and the present. The street is lined with quaint shops, restaurants, cafes, and galleries, giving visitors an authentic taste of what it means to be a resident of Markham.

2. Markham Museum

The Markham Museum is a fascinating cultural and historical center that showcases the history of Markham in a groundbreaking way. The museum features interactive exhibits, artifacts, and events that take visitors through the city's evolution from a rural village to the hub it is today. Visitors can tour restored farmhouses, log cabins, and contemporary exhibits that highlight the city's progress.

3. Milne Dam Conservation Park

Milne Dam Conservation Park is an idyllic destination for visitors interested in outdoor activities. It features breathtaking picnic areas, hiking trails, and a serene pond perfect for fishing, catch and release boating, and bird-watching. Visitors can also explore picturesque vistas of the Rouge River Valley from the observation deck at the top of the dam.

4. Pacific Mall

Pacific Mall is a bustling shopping complex that is a haven for bargain hunters and tech enthusiasts. The mall features over 450 shops that offer authentic Asian fashions, jewelry, and souvenirs. It is also renowned for its extensive selection of tech gadgets and electronics at unbeatable prices.

5. Varley Art Gallery

The Varley Art Gallery is a gem nestled in Unionville, spanning over 20,000 square feet of exhibition space. The gallery features twenty-five contemporary and historical exhibitions each year, showcasing the works of local, national, and international artists. Visitors can explore the region's art scene while learning about its rich history and heritage.

6. Toogood Pond Park

Toogood Pond Park is a tranquil destination in the heart of Unionville that is perfect for outdoor enthusiasts. The park features walking trails, cycling paths, and serene settings that are ideal for picnics, bird-watching, and outdoor sports. Also, visitors can rent bikes or paddleboats and explore the pond's serene beauty.

7. Main Street Markham

Main Street Markham is an entertainment destination home to over 200 unique shops, restaurants and leisure destinations. The street boasts a thriving nightlife, an ideal destination for foodies, culture enthusiasts and event-goers.
